Il 06/08/2014 16:03, Zhang, Yang Z ha scritto: > Paolo Bonzini wrote on 2014-07-31: >> Probably, the guest is masking the interrupt in the redirection table in >> the interrupt routine, i.e. while the interrupt is set in a LAPIC's ISR. >> The simplest fix is to ignore the masking state, we would rather have >> an unnecessary exit rather than a missed IRQ ACK and anyway IOAPIC >> interrupts are not as performance-sensitive as for example MSIs. > > I feel this fixing may hurt performance in some cases. If the mask > bit is set, this means the vector in this entry may be used by other > devices(like a assigned device). But here you set it in eoi exit bitmap > and this will cause vmexit on each EOI which should not happen.
Note that this *was* reported on an assigned device.
IOAPIC should not be a performance-sensitive path. High-performance assigned devices should be using MSIs.
